Matthew Ready accepts eASIC’s Senior VP of Worldwide Sales role

Matthew ReadyBringing over 25 years of sales management experience to the company, Matthew Ready (pictured) has been appointed to the Senior Vice President role where he will oversee all company sales. He will report to company CEO Ronnie Vasishta, and will take up responsibility for the company’s sales strategy and for expanding the company’s sales channel partners.

Matthew joins the company from PLX Technology, where he was Vice President of worldwide sales. Earlier in his career, he worked with Genesis Microchip, Zeevo, VLSI Technology and Opti. He has a B.S. in business administration from San Jose State University.

eASIC is a fabless semiconductor company specializing in ASIC devices.
